Grand Theft - Possession of Stolen Property - Conspiracy

Contact: Rob BrynPhone: (805) 781-4547Date and time of incident: 3-10-10 NoonPlace of Occurrence: CambriaVictim Information: 8 Victims knownSuspect Information: James Scott Armstrong DOB: 6-2-72, self employed handy man, CambriaSan Luis Obispo County Sheriff's Coast deputies took a third man into custody on Wednesday in the theft and destruction of numerous art pieces from the Cambria area.
James Scott Armstrong was located and arrested in Cambria after detectives implicated Armstrong in the theft ring.
"This case was a great team effort between patrol deputies at Coast and South stations." said Detective Dave Marquez. Marquez was in charge of coordinating the cases and interviewing suspects.
The investigation continues with additional victims coming forward and forensic work being done on the destroyed statues.
The statues were mostly brass and were deliberately broken into small pieces to sell at scrap yards for cash.
Shelly Renee Davis and Gustavo Dejesus were taken into custody on Monday March 8th and charged in the string of crimes.
Armstrong remains in custody on grand theft, possession of stolen property, conspiracy and parole hold charges.
